Js实现倒计时效果
xuexi 2023-12-19 15:24:03 发表在:JS 查看数:371
   <html> 
<head> 
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
<title>Js实现倒计时效果</title> 
<script language="javascript"> 

var timeLeft = 1 * 3 * 1000;//这里设定的时间是90秒 
function countTime(){ 
    if(timeLeft == 0){//这里就是时间到了之后应该执行的动作了,这里只是弹了一个警告框 
        var msg = "门户系统会话失效,需要重新登录,请确认?"; 
            if (confirm(msg)==true){ 
               var logoutUrl = "./oauthLogout.do";
               window.location.replace(logoutUrl);//页面刷新
               return; 
            }else{
               timeLeft = 1 * 3 * 1000;//这里设定的时间是90秒
            } 
    } 
    var startMinutes = parseInt(timeLeft / (60 * 1000), 10); 
    var startSec = parseInt((timeLeft - startMinutes * 60 * 1000)/1000); 
    document.getElementById('show').innerHTML = "剩余时间:" + startMinutes + "分钟" + startSec + "秒"; 
    timeLeft = timeLeft - 1000; 
    setTimeout('countTime()',1000); 
} 

</script> 
</head> 

<body onload="countTime()"> 
<div id="show"></div> 
</body> 
</html>
最近访问时间:2024-09-12 04:27:52
知识库:307条鸣谢:TAY  备案号:蜀ICP备2024090044号